How They Steal Money

Online trading fraud is evolving. Scammers use manipulation to take your savings. Here are typical tactics seen in sites similar to Immediate Eprex 8 (immediate-eprex8.com).

Dating App Scams

The "Romance Scam" is a brutal method where scammers groom victims over weeks. They fake a friendship on social media. Once trust is built, they introduce a secret investment. It's a trap to lure you onto a fake platform like Immediate Eprex 8.

Rigged Platforms

Scammers build websites that look exactly like real trading apps. They have charts and balances that go up. But it is a simulation. The broker manipulates the prices to make you feel rich so you invest more. When you try to withdraw, the "profits" are gone.

Red Flags

  • Unsolicited Contact: They call you from "brokers" out of the blue.
  • Unregulated: The firm lacks legal registration.
  • Guaranteed Profits: They promise huge profits with no risk.
  • Cannot Withdraw: They refuse withdrawals. They demand "tax fees" first.
  • Aggressive Sales: "Account managers" push you to deposit more.

Ignore positive ratings. Fraudulent brokers frequently post their own positive reviews to appear real.
